44 Real-Time Counter Memory

Follow the steps below to reset the real-time counter to zero at a tape location you want to refer to later.

1

Play, fast forward, or rewind a tape to the location that you would like to refer to later. Stop the tape.

2

Press the STATUS/EXIT button. The real-time counter will appear on-screen.

3

While the counter remains on-screen, press the CLEAR button to reset the real-time counter to zero.

While the counter remains on-screen, press the MEMO- RY button so that M appears on-screen. To erase a real- time counter memory, press the MEMORY button so that the M disappears from the screen.

5

To go to a tape location where the real-time counter was reset to zero, press the REW(ind)/s button or the F.FWD/B button when playback is stopped. When the tape reaches the point at which the counter was set to zero, the tape will stop. Press the PLAY/o button to watch the tape.

Helpful Hints

The real-time counter memory will not function during Repeat Play mode. Details are on page 41.

You may only set one real-time counter memory at a time. If you try to set the real-time counter to zero at a second location, the previ- ous real-time counter to zero setting will be lost.
